Trany Issue?!
 
I have an 05 dodge ram 2500 with the 5.9. automatic.
starts up but when i put it in gear (1,2,D or R) it will only move for a few feet very slowly with rpms upto 4000. then it wont move until i let it cool down for a few hours. HELP!@

hardtarget870 Mar 29, 2011 10:56 AM

How much fluid is in it and what is the condition of the fluid?

wrightbike450 Mar 29, 2011 10:58 AM

it looked brand new and there was plenty of it

DieselLady Mar 29, 2011 12:07 PM

did this come on slowly or all of a sudden?
WAIT!!! RPMS AT 4000??? What do you have done to this truck? Most won't go over 3100 or so as they have a governor.
Please fill out signature, it will help to diagnose. Like maybe a broken input shaft, or is the tranny stock with a HUGE tune is could be the converter or just the pump gone away.
Start by checking the line pressure.
